MORENO VALLEY, Calif. – March Community Credit Union has geared up new programs to reach out to younger members. The credit union has recently rolled out its Radar Redtail and Talon Teen accounts. Both accounts require no membership fee to join and only a $5 minimum deposit to open. Available to those up to age 12, Radar Redtail accounts encourage savings by offering Radar Bucks awards for every dollar deposited into the Radar account. "Radar Bucks can then be redeemed at March Community CU for special prizes. Talon accounts are available for youth ages 13-18. When Talon members turn 16 they are then eligible for a checking account and ATM/VISA debit card. "We are very pleased to be able to offer our youth accounts. It is our goal to teach our youth the importance of saving money and money management at as early an age as possible in order to help best prepare them for their financial futures," said March Community CU President/CEO Bob Cameron. In addition to the youth accounts, March Community CU has unveiled a new mascot- Radar the fledgling Red Tailed Hawk. Radar will be introducing himself to the community at local events.
